This review is in general a well-structured and written paper to summarize experimental evidence supporting biomarker values of S100B in different neurologic diseases based on its deranged levels, however, with apparent low specificity. The main drawback lies at the fact that recent similar reviews can be found in the literature, logically questioning the necessity of this one. Meaning, what are the points not covered in recent reviews but addressed here that makes this review original/needed? An example of the indicated recent similar reviews by the authors is:

Michetti F, Di Sante G, Clementi ME, Sampaolese B, Casalbore P, Volonté C, Romano Spica V, Parnigotto PP, Di Liddo R, Amadio S, Ria F. Growing role of S100B protein as a putative therapeutic target for neurological- and nonneurological-disorders. Neurosci Biobehav Rev. 2021 Aug;127:446-458. doi: 10.1016/j.neubiorev.2021.04.035. Epub 2021 May 7. PMID: 33971224.

An example by other authors: Langeh U, Singh S. Targeting S100B Protein as a Surrogate Biomarker and its Role in Various Neurological Disorders. Curr Neuropharmacol. 2021;19(2):265-277. doi: 10.2174/1570159X18666200729100427. PMID: 32727332; PMCID: PMC8033985.

By the tittle “..multifaceted therapeutic target..” readers may expect a focus on potential treatments which it is not the case. The paragraph before the last in the Introduction indicates as the focus of the review the possibility to exploit S100B as a therapeutic target, but this focus seems replaced by a more historic descriptive of data linking S100B to different neurologic diseases. Certainly some drugs are described here and there but often without specifying whether the data comes from cell culture, animal or clinical trials.

Registry numbers for four clinical trials are just listed in the section “Perspectives” with not much more detail. Perhaps a more in-depth summary of the objectives/ treatments or results (if any) together with a tabulated summary of treatment options targeting S100B for the different diseases reviewed would be more in line with what a reader would expect from this paper title. Standard S100B hospital test are also mentioned without specifying any methods or cites. Could these test serve to monitor the efficacy of the trials?

Additional improvements would be to add specific cites to the many arguments in the introduction which only provides 6 citations in 1 page and a half.

Line 30, is not clear what the authors intend to say by “modulation of S100B levels..” do they refer to: altered/deranged levels?

Thank you for offering the opportunity of better clarifying what we mean. Indeed, we mean changing S100B levels: e.g., lowering using drugs, neutralizing antibodies or gene ablation, or increasing using administration of the protein or transgenic animals overexpressing S100B, according to the different procedures used by different Authors in different experimental systems. This is indicated in the last paragraphs of the Abstract section and, case by case, in the text. In the present revised version, we used another term in the Abstract section to avoid misunderstanding.
